Re: [PATCH linux-2.6-block:post-2.6.15 08/11] blk: update IDE to use new blk_ordered
From: Bartlomiej Zolnierkiewicz (bzolnier_at_gmail.com)
Date: 11/30/05
- Previous message: Bartlomiej Zolnierkiewicz: "Re: [PATCH linux-2.6-block:post-2.6.15 09/11] blk: implement ide_driver_t->protocol_changed callback"
- In reply to: Tejun Heo: "Re: [PATCH linux-2.6-block:post-2.6.15 08/11] blk: update IDE to use new blk_ordered"
- Next in thread: Tejun Heo: "Re: [PATCH linux-2.6-block:post-2.6.15 06/11] blk: update libata to use new blk_ordered"
- Messages sorted by: [ date ] [ thread ] [ subject ] [ author ]
Date: Wed, 30 Nov 2005 12:00:37 +0100 To: Tejun Heo <htejun@gmail.com>
On 11/24/05, Tejun Heo <htejun@gmail.com> wrote:
> 08_blk_ide-update-ordered.patch
>
> Update IDE to use new blk_ordered. This change makes the
> following behavior changes.
>
> * Partial completion of the barrier request is handled as
> failure of the whole ordered sequence. No more partial
> completion for barrier requests.
>
> * Any failure of pre or post flush request results in failure
> of the whole ordered sequence.
>
> So, successfully completed ordered sequence guarantees that
> all requests prior to the barrier made to physical medium and,
> then, the while barrier request made to the physical medium.
>
> Signed-off-by: Tejun Heo <htejun@gmail.com>
ACK, looks fine
-
To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
the body of a message to majordomo@vger.kernel.org
More majordomo info at http://vger.kernel.org/majordomo-info.html
Please read the FAQ at http://www.tux.org/lkml/
- Previous message: Bartlomiej Zolnierkiewicz: "Re: [PATCH linux-2.6-block:post-2.6.15 09/11] blk: implement ide_driver_t->protocol_changed callback"
- In reply to: Tejun Heo: "Re: [PATCH linux-2.6-block:post-2.6.15 08/11] blk: update IDE to use new blk_ordered"
- Next in thread: Tejun Heo: "Re: [PATCH linux-2.6-block:post-2.6.15 06/11] blk: update libata to use new blk_ordered"
- Messages sorted by: [ date ] [ thread ] [ subject ] [ author ]
Relevant Pages
|
|